The final show of Wake Up on Ten aired this morning – to tears, whoops of support, and the best sign-off ever.

Natarsha Belling broke down as she said goodbye, with co-host James Mathison comforting her. The final line of the show was this, from James: “Let’s hug it out, bitches.”

And they did.

Wake Up started six months ago with millions spent on a studio on Queenscliff beach and the promise to change breakfast television. It was axed this week as Network Ten announced a series of savage cuts at the ailing station, including 150 job losses.
